1. 当前位置:首页>百科>Oracle和MySQL数据库哪一个数据库更受欢迎?

Oracle和MySQL数据库哪一个数据库更受欢迎?

在当今数字化时代,数据库扮演着至关重要的角色。而在众多数据库中,Oracle和MySQL无疑是最受欢迎的两个选择。那么,究竟是Oracle还是MySQL能够夺得世界第一的桂冠呢?让我们来一探究竟!

Oracle vs. MySQL



根据DB-Engines Ranking的数据,截止目前前10名依次是:Oracle、MySQL、Microsoft SQL Server、PostgreSQL、MongoDB、Redis、Elasticsearch、IBM Db2、Microsoft Access、SQLite;我们可以看到Oracle和MySQL分别占据了前两名的位置。


这两个数据库都有着强大的功能和广泛的应用领域,但它们之间究竟有何不同呢?

1. 数据库架构和性能

Oracle是一种关系型数据库管理系统(RDBMS),它采用了强大的多层架构,提供了丰富的功能和高度的可扩展性。它在处理大型企业级应用和复杂事务时表现出色。然而,由于其复杂性,Oracle的学习曲线相对较陡峭。

相比之下,MySQL也是一种关系型数据库,但它更加轻量级和易于使用。它适用于中小型应用和简单事务处理,并以其高性能和可靠性而闻名。MySQL的简单性使得它成为了许多初学者和小型企业的首选。

2. 数据库管理工具和生态系统

Oracle提供了一套完整的数据库管理工具,如Oracle Enterprise Manager和SQL Developer,使得数据库的管理和监控变得更加简单。此外,Oracle拥有庞大的生态系统,有许多第三方工具和插件可供选择,以满足各种需求。

MySQL也提供了一些管理工具,如MySQL Workbench和phpMyAdmin,但相对来说功能较为简单。然而,由于其开源的特性,MySQL拥有庞大的社区支持和丰富的插件生态系统,用户可以根据自己的需求自由选择适合的工具和扩展。

3. 数据库安全性和可靠性

Oracle在安全性和可靠性方面表现出色。它提供了强大的安全功能,如访问控制、数据加密和审计等,以保护用户的数据免受恶意攻击。此外,Oracle具有高可用性和容错性,支持热备份和故障转移,以确保数据的持久性和可靠性。

MySQL在安全性方面也有一些功能,如用户权限管理和数据加密。然而,相对于Oracle而言,MySQL的安全性功能较为简单。在可靠性方面,MySQL也提供了一些备份和复制机制,但与Oracle相比,其高可用性和容错性略有不足。

为什么Oracle一直稳居榜首?


Oracle一直排在数据库排行榜的首位,这并非偶然。以下是一些原因:

1. 市场份额:Oracle在数据库市场上占据了很大的份额,拥有广泛的用户群体和客户基础。这使得Oracle成为了许多企业的首选数据库。

2. 企业级应用:Oracle的强大功能和可扩展性使得它成为处理大型企业级应用和复杂事务的首选。许多大型企业和机构依赖于Oracle来支持其核心业务。

3. 生态系统:Oracle拥有庞大的生态系统,有许多第三方工具和插件可供选择。这使得用户可以根据自己的需求来扩展和定制Oracle数据库,满足各种复杂的业务需求。

4. 安全性和可靠性:Oracle在安全性和可靠性方面表现出色。它提供了强大的安全功能和高可用性机制,以保护用户的数据免受攻击,并确保数据的持久性和可靠性。

尽管Oracle在数据库排行榜上一直保持领先地位,但MySQL作为一种轻量级和易于使用的数据库,也在中小型应用和简单事务处理方面表现出色。选择哪个数据库取决于您的具体需求和项目规模。

常见问题解答:

Q: Oracle和MySQL哪个更适合我?
A: 这取决于您的具体需求。如果您需要处理大型企业级应用和复杂事务,那么Oracle可能更适合您。而如果您是初学者或者需要处理中小型应用和简单事务,那么MySQL可能更适合您。

Q: Oracle和MySQL的价格如何?
A: Oracle是一款商业数据库,价格相对较高。而MySQL是开源数据库,免费使用,但也有一些商业版本提供额外的功能和支持。

Q: Oracle和MySQL的学习曲线如何?
A: Oracle的学习曲线相对较陡峭,需要一定的时间和精力来学习和掌握。而MySQL相对来说更易于学习和使用,适合初学者和快速开发。

结论:


在Oracle vs. MySQL的较量中,我们无法简单地说哪个是世界第一。因为每个数据库都有自己的优势和适用场景。Oracle在大型企业级应用和复杂事务处理方面表现出色,而MySQL在中小型应用和简单事务处理方面更具优势。因此,选择Oracle还是MySQL取决于您的具体需求和项目规模。无论您选择哪个,都可以通过合理的使用和优化来获得最佳性能和效果。


本文采摘于网络,不代表本站立场,转载联系作者并注明出处:https://www.5amiao.com/baike/964.html

联系我们

在线咨询:点击这里给我发消息

QQ号:1045784018

工作日:10:00-17:00,节假日休息